[v3,06/15] target/sh4: fix BS_EXCP exit

Commit Message

Aurelien Jarno May 10, 2017, 6:26 p.m. UTC
In case of exception, there is no need to call tcg_gen_exit_tb as the
exception helper won't return.

Also fix a few cases where BS_BRANCH is called instead of BS_EXCP.
